Haha not exactly feeling great right away.  Starting this has kicked my anxiety up a notch and my glute feels like a horse kicked me. 


My doc is pretty good.  He has agreed with me to try 200mg every week to start.  We can adjust up or down based on blood work.  I think he has said he wants to do BW at the 8 week mark.  Does this sound acceptable? 


Also, once I start doing my own injections I plan to split the dose to 100mg twice a week instead of one 200mg all at once. 


At that time I will make sure we ask for the ultra sensitive E2 if he isn't using it already.  He's been my doctor for many years and we have a good bit of trust so if I request something or need to talk it over he is not bullheaded about it. 


We didn't talk about any AI and he is against HCG.   He wasn't against AI but said he didn't want to use it unless the blood work showed it to be necessary. 


My E2 at the initial test was 15 on a range of 7.6-42.6.

Understanding Your Hormones

Estradiol (E2)

A form of estrogen produced from testosterone. Important for bone health, mood, and libido. Too high can cause side effects; too low can affect well-being.

DHT

Dihydrotestosterone is a potent androgen derived from testosterone. Affects hair growth, prostate health, and masculinization effects.

Free Testosterone

The biologically active form of testosterone not bound to proteins. Directly available for cellular uptake and biological effects.
